Distrubing scenes at California EDM show as 14 concertgoers hospitalized

Emergency responders rushed 14 San Jose concertgoers to the hospital on Friday night during a show by popular electronic music duo The Chainsmokers.The San Jose Fire Department said it received reports of “multiple patients requiring medical attention” at the city’s Discovery Meadow.“SJFD immediately requested an Ambulance Task Force, two additional advanced life support fire units, and a Battalion Chief to manage the incident and provide additional medical resources,” the fire department wrote.Officials said 14 ambulances responded and all patients were taken to local hospitals.The San Jose Police Department told NBC Bay Area that the patients were hospitalized for a variety of reasons, including “suspected alcohol intoxication and drug-related issues.”Police also handled traffic in the area.The concert began at 5 p.m.

and ended by 10:34 p.m., according to ABC 7.Police said paramedics treated some patients at the park, but at least 10 people were taken to the hospital, the outlet reported.The Chainsmokers shared several Instagram posts from the concert showing the large crowd in attendance.In a post on Reddit, a user wrote of seeing “a lot of people getting taken out early.”Another user added: “I saw a lot of people crash out.A few people did not look like they were gonna make it.
